TC stripped from AAF/OMF
Recently a client asked if I could export a session from PT via AAF/OMF to a SoundTrackPro session. The PT session had specific TC info, since it was from a concert I had recorded, the audio files wav., I found that neither an AAF of OMF file translated the TC info to the STP session. Is this a shortcoming of STP? Does the export out of PT not include TC? I exported it several different ways, but no luck. Anyone have any illuminations on this?
